<title>H.R. 6054, The Military Commissions Act of 2006 - Cost per Average Family: $1.32</title>
<link>http://www.washingtonwatch.com/bills/show/109_HR_6054.html</link>
<description> H.R. 6054 would authorize the President to establish military commissions to try unlawful combatants for a number of offenses including terrorism, hijacking, and the murder of noncombatants. The bill would set out the rules and procedures for such trials, including the process for assigning counsel and compelling witnesses and evidence, the rules of evidence, and post-trial reviews and appeals. <title>H.R. 1751, The Secure Access to Justice and Court Protection Act of 2005 - Cost per Average Family: $3.73</title>
<link>http://www.washingtonwatch.com/bills/show/109_HR_1751.html</link>
<description> H.R. 1751 would authorize the appropriation of funds over the 2006-2010 period to provide increased court security through the U.S. Marshals Service and to provide grants to states to increase the security of courts and protect witnesses. The bill also would establish mandatory minimum-prison sentences for certain crimes committed against judges and certain public safety officers and their families.
